.section-about-banner{position:relative;color:#fff;padding:38px 0}.section-about-banner .section__inner{height:316px;width:100%;display:table;text-align:center}.section-about-banner .section__inner.extra-small{height:401px;padding:33px 0}.section-about-banner .section__inner.extra-small h1{font-size:28px}.section-about-banner .section__inner.extra-small .btn-intro--cta{margin-top:15px;font-size:14px;padding:12px 12px 9px}.section-about-banner .section__image{position:absolute;left:0;top:0;width:100%;height:100%;background-size:cover;background-position:50%;background-repeat:no-repeat}.section-about-banner--black{color:#352b27}.section-about-banner .section__inner.small{height:600px;padding:53px 0}.section-about-banner .section__inner.small h1{font-size:36px}.section-about-banner .section__inner.small .btn-intro--cta{margin-top:18px;font-size:15px;padding:15px 15px 12px}.section-about-banner .section__inner.large{height:1002px;padding:123px 0}.section-about-banner .section__inner.extra-large{height:1203px;padding:143px 0}.section-about-banner .section__content.desktop{position:relative;display:table-cell;vertical-align:middle}.section-about-banner .section__content.mobile{position:relative;vertical-align:middle;display:none}.section-about-banner .section__content h1{margin:0;text-transform:capitalize;font-family:AT Surt;font-size:34px;font-weight:500;line-height:42.5px;letter-spacing:-.02em;color:#352b27}@media (max-width: 1023px){.section-about-banner .section__content h1{font-size:30px}.section-about-banner .section__inner{padding:52px 0}.section-about-banner .section__inner.extra-small{height:298px;padding:18px 0}.section-about-banner .section__inner.extra-small h1{font-size:16px}.section-about-banner .section__inner.small{height:447px;padding:25px 0}.section-about-banner .section__inner.small h1{font-size:20px}.section-about-banner .section__inner.large{height:740px;padding:62px 0}.section-about-banner .section__inner.extra-large{height:885px;padding:72px 0}}@media (max-width: 767px){.section-about-banner .section__content.desktop{display:none}.section-about-banner .section__content.mobile{display:table-cell;position:relative;width:100%;height:100%}.section-about-banner .section__content.mobile h1{position:absolute;max-width:300px;font-size:28px;bottom:0;left:50%;transform:translate(-50%,150%);color:#352b27;text-align:center;font-family:AT Surt}#progressives-guide .section-about-banner .section__content.mobile h1{max-width:initial;text-align:left}.section-about-banner{height:300px}}
/*# sourceMappingURL=/cdn/shop/t/1540/assets/section-about-banner.css.map */
